More progress made on the boat yesterday...
I figured that it would be a good idea to get the Kenwood 107MR installed before I did the interior cleanup, since it has been my experience that cutting fiberglass is pretty messy, lol. I started by removing the current Kenwood Marine remote;
https://forum.moomba.com/attachment....1&d=1303648100
Next I was liberal with the masking tape, and place the cutout template;
https://forum.moomba.com/attachment....1&d=1303648100
I ran up to Home Depot and picked up a RotoZip DR1, which is meant for Drywall, but its a 30,000 RPM rotary tool, so I figured it would work - I was right! This thing chopped through the fiberglass like a hot knife through butter. I just used the provided bit (didn't even have to break into the extra bits I bought, which surprised me!)
